2. GAMBARAN KESELURUHAN PRODUK

This solution is a complete stationary crushing and screening plant engineered for sustained production of 250 ke 300 metric tons per hour of crushed stone aggregate. It is designed as a multistage processing system for mediumhard to hard rock (mis., granit, basalt, batu kapur).Mampan 250 300tph Harga Tumbuhan Penghancur Batu

Aliran Kerja Operasi:
1. Penghancuran utama: Dump trucks feed material into a robust primary jaw crusher, yang melakukan pengurangan saiz awal.
2. Saringan Pertengahan & Menghancurkan: Bahan hancur utama dihantar ke skrin bergetar. Onsize material is routed to final product stockpiles, while oversize is directed to a secondary cone crusher for further reduction.
3. Pembentukan Tertiari (Pilihan): For superior cubicity, screened material may be sent to a tertiary vertical shaft impact (Semua orang) penghancur.
4. Saringan Akhir & Stok: Material passes through final screening decks to be precisely sorted into specified grades (mis., 05mm, 510mm, 1020mm) and conveyed to separate stockpiles.

Skop Permohonan & Batasan:
Skop: Sesuai untuk operasi kuari besar, sokongan projek infrastruktur utama (lebuh raya, Keretapi), dan pembekal agregat komersial yang memerlukan konsisten, keluaran volum tinggi.
Batasan: Not suitable for smallscale or portable operations. Requires stable grid power or significant generator capacity. Prestasi optimum menganggap bahan suapan dengan indeks lelasan (Ai) bawah 0.5; highly abrasive materials will accelerate wear rates.

5.SPESIFIKASI TEKNIKAL

Julat Kapasiti Direka: Sustained output of 250 – 300 tan metrik sejam agregat hancur.
Penghancur utama: Model Jaw Crusher Setara CJ412 atau serupa; Feed Opening ≥1200mm x800mm; Saiz Suapan Maks ≤750mm.
Penghancur sekunder: Cone Crusher Model Equivalent CH440/CS440 or similar; Accepts feed up to ≤315mm.
Unit Saringan: Heavyduty vibrating screens totaling ≥25 sqm effective screening area across decks.
Keperluan Kuasa: Total installed power approximately450 –550 kW; requires stable threephase electrical supply.
Spesifikasi Bahan Utama: Designed for compressive strength of feed rock ≤350 MPa; Main conveyor belts rated for minimum EP1000/4 strength.
Anggaran Jejak (LxW): Varies by layout but typically requires ~80m x45m area for plant including stockpile zones.
Julat Operasi Persekitaran: Direka untuk suhu ambien dari 20°Cto +45°C; dust emission control designedto meet <50 mg/Nm³ standards at pointof generationwith proper suppression system operation.
